LAND DRAINAGE ORDINANCE - SECT 7

Objections

(1) Any person aggrieved by a draft plan notified in the Gazette under
section 5(1) may, by a written statement of objection delivered to the
Drainage Authority not later than the 60 days referred to in section  5 (3),
object to the draft plan.

(2) Any person aggrieved by an amended draft plan notified in the Gazette
under section 5(5) may, by a written statement of objection delivered to the
Drainage Authority not later than the 30 days referred to in that subsection,
object to the amended draft plan.

(3) a written statement under subsection (1) or (2) shall set out-

   (a)  the nature of and reasons for the objection; and

   (b)  if the objection would be removed by an alteration of the draft  plan,
        any alteration proposed.

(4) Upon receipt of a written statement of objection under subsection (1) or
(2), the Drainage Authority may-

   (a)  reject the objection and shall inform the objector of such rejection;
        or

   (b)  propose alterations to the draft plan to meet the objection.

(5) If the Drainage Authority proposes to make any alterations to the
draft plan pursuant to subsection (4), he shall-

   (a)  publish a notice of the proposal to alter the draft plan in the same
        manner as set out in section 5(1) and the notice shall-

        (i)    contain particulars of the proposed alterations; and

        (ii)   specify that any person aggrieved by the proposed alterations
               may, by a written statement of objection delivered to the
               Drainage  Authority not later than 30 days from the date of
               first publication of the notice in the Gazette, object to the
               proposed alterations and the written statement shall set out
               the nature of and reasons for the objection; and

   (b)  give notice of the proposed alterations in writing to the objector by
        registered post and request the objector to inform the
        Drainage Authority in writing within 30 days from the date of the
        notice in a registered letter addressed to the Drainage Authority
        whether he agrees or objects to the proposed alterations.

(6) Any person aggrieved by the proposed alterations as contained in the
notice published under subsection (5)(a) may, by a written statement of
objection delivered to the Drainage Authority not later than 30 days from the
date of first publication of the notice in the Gazette, object to the proposed
alterations and the written statement shall set out the nature of and reasons
for the objection.

(7) If no written objection to the proposed alterations is delivered to the
Drainage Authority within the time specified in the notice under subsection
(5)(a) and the original objector-

   (a)  does not inform the Drainage Authority under subsection (5)(b) whether
        he agrees or objects to the proposed alterations; or

   (b)  has informed the Drainage Authority under subsection (5)(b) that he
        objects to the proposed alterations, the Drainage Authority shall,
        save and except in the event that the original objector notifies the
        Drainage Authority in writing before the meeting as hereinafter
        provided that he agrees to the proposed alterations, consider the
        objection to the draft plan at a meeting of which the original
        objector is given at least 14 days' notice and he or his authorized
        representative may attend such meeting and if he or his authorized
        representative so desires shall be heard.

(8) If a written objection to the proposed alterations is delivered to the
Drainage Authority within the time specified in the notice under subsection
(5)(a), the Drainage Authority shall consider the objection to the draft plan
and the objection to the proposed alterations at a meeting of which the
objectors in question are given at least 14 days' notice and all objectors or
their authorized representatives may attend such meeting and if they or their
representatives so desire shall be heard.

(9) Upon consideration of objection under subsection (7) or objections under
subsection (8) the Drainage Authority may-

   (a)  reject the objection or objections; or

   (b)  make alterations to the draft plan to meet such objection or
        objections, and in either case, the Drainage Authority shall inform
        the objectors of such decision. (Enacted 1994)
